About Harsha Thirumurthy
Harsha Thirumurthy is a scholar working on Safety Research, Infectious Diseases and Virology, having authored 186 papers that have together received 5.5k ind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include HIV/AIDS Research and Interventions (102 papers), Adolescent Sexual and Reproductive Health (52 papers) and Poverty, Education, and Child Welfare (47 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Infectious Diseases (2.7k citations), Virology (507 citations) and Safety Research (884 citations). Harsha Thirumurthy has collaborated with scholars based in United States, Uganda and Kenya. Frequent co-authors include Joshua Graff Zivin, Markus Goldstein, Kawango Agot, Audrey Pettifor, Sudhanshu Handa, Carolyn Tucker Halpern, Sue Napierala, Cristian Pop-Eleches, Soojong Kim and Guy Grossman. Their work appears in journals such as Nature, Proceedings of the National Academy of Sciences and The Lancet.
